STAGE - Ingénieur IA – édition de structure assistée – CATIA Product Structure Design (H/F)
Dassault Systèmes, leader mondial des logiciels de conception 3D, de maquettes numériques 3D et de solutions de gestion du cycle de vie des produits (PLM), vous invite à rejoindre son équipe innovante et dynamique. En intégrant notre organisation CATIA R&D, vous intégrez l'équipe chargée du développement des outils de création d'un assemblage mécanique. Ces outils sont largement utilisés par les autres applications de la plateforme 3DEXPERIENCE.
Vos Missions
Votre rôle sera le développement de nouvelles fonctionnalités permettant d'assister la création d'un assemblage mécanique. Lors d'une opération d'édition de la structure (insertion, remplacement) le système devra suggérer une pièce compatible sur des critères de formes 3D. Une fois la pièce sélectionnée celle-ci sera positionnée automatiquement en analysant les interfaces mécaniques de l'assemblage.
Les développements sont réalisés majoritairement en Python en utilisant des frameworks développés par Dassault Systèmes. Ces frameworks mettent en œuvre de technologie d'apprentissage automatique. Vous collaborerez avec plusieurs équipes de développement, en France et à l'étranger, sur des projets innovants et stratégiques.
Qualifications
Vous êtes en formation Ingénieur ou Universitaire avec une spécialisation en intelligence artificielle :
- Des connaissances en Machine Learning/Deep Learning avec les librairies Python associées (Tensorflow, Pytorch, ou framework équivalent, Pandas, Numpy) sont essentielles.
- Des connaissances avancées dans les modèles Graphes Neural Network (GNN) sont nécessaires (librairies Pytorch Geometric).
- Des connaissances dans le développement orienté objet (C++ ou autre) sont recommandées.
- Le candidat devra faire preuve d’un esprit d’analyse et de méthodologie afin de couvrir l’ensemble du sujet. Par ailleurs de l’autonomie, de l’assiduité et un esprit de recherche sont nécessaires pour cette mission.
- Une première approche de développement CATIA V5/V6 ou 3DEXPERIENCE serait un plus, ainsi qu’une bonne connaissance de la conception d’assemblages mécaniques.
- La maîtrise de la langue anglaise est nécessaire pour comprendre et échanger avec vos interlocuteurs.
Les atouts en nous rejoignant
· Environnement collaboratif et innovant
· Collaboration internationale
· Diversité des technologies, produits et solutions
· Apprentissage au sein d’une équipe experte
Diversity statement
CATIA is the world’s leading solution for product design and experience. It delivers the unique ability not only to model any product in 3D but to do so in the context of the products real life behavior.